首页 >

mysql怎么打开远程访问权限 |ubantu ssh安装mysql

查询mysql user,mysql sql语句返回,mysql grep 提取错误日志,mysql获取表结构sqlserver,mysql 查询执行sql,ubantu ssh安装mysqlmysql怎么打开远程访问权限 |ubantu ssh安装mysql
1. 首先登录MySQL服务器,切换到root账户下。
mysql -u root -p
2. 输入root账户的密码,登录成功后进入MySQL的命令行,使用以下命令查看是否已经打开了远程访问权限。
mysql>SHOW VARIABLES LIKE '%bind%';
3. 如果已经打开了远程访问权限,则会显示为'localhost',如果是'127.0.0.1',则表示没有打开远程访问权限,需要进行设置。
mysql>SET GLOBAL bind_address='0.0.0.0';
mysql>FLUSH PRIVILEGES;
4. 设置完毕后,可以使用以下命令查看是否设置成功。
mysql>SHOW VARIABLES LIKE '%bind%';
5. 最后,需要修改MySQL的防火墙规则,开放MySQL的默认端口3306。
firewall-cmd --zone=public --add-port=3306/tcp --permanent
firewall-cmd --reload
6. 修改完毕后,再次尝试远程连接MySQL,即可访问成功。

  • 暂无相关文章